Dr. Linnie S. Carter, APR, the president and CEO of Linnie Carter & Associates LLC and a community college vice president, participated in a webinar about community college public relations and marketing.
Sponsored by the National Council for Marketing & Public Relations (NCMPR), the webinar, “Tips to Sharpen Donor Communications,” was held on Sept. 23, 2014. Dr. Carter discussed the most effective communication methods for donors; how to determine which fundraising projects donors are most likely to support financially; how to determine why donors contribute; and which key messages resonate the most.

About the National Council for Marketing & Public Relations
According to its website, “the National Council for Marketing & Public Relations is the only organization of its kind that exclusively represents marketing and public relations professionals at community and technical colleges. As one of the fastest-growing affiliates of the American Association of Community Colleges, NCMPR has more than 1,550 members from more than 650 colleges across the United States, Canada and other countries.”
